The Individual Rental Application is designed for individuals seeking rental housing in Los Angeles, particularly those with no prior rental history. This form gathers essential personal information, including contact details, present address, identification numbers, and banking information. It also requires information about the applicant's employment, family size, and any pets, aiding landlords in assessing potential tenants. Key features include fields for references, allowing applicants to showcase personal credibility and reliability. Yes, it's possible to rent an apartment without a traditional job by providing alternative income proof, enlisting a co-signer or guarantor, or offering additional security deposits.

Landlords typically run a tenant screening report that includes a credit check, eviction history, criminal background, and rental references.

Landlord verification refers to the process in which a landlord confirms a potential tenant's rental history. This is done by reaching out to previous landlords or using tenant screening reports to check details like payment history, lease compliance, and the tenant's overall behavior during their previous tenancy.

During the screening process, landlords and property management companies usually call previous landlords to learn more about prospective tenants. The way they behaved in the last property they rented says a lot about what they will be like as your tenant.

Landlords rely on a combination of tools and resources to check rental history: Rental applications: Tenants typically provide their past addresses and landlord contact details on the application form. Credit bureaus: Some credit bureaus, like Equifax, provide rental history as part of their credit report.

The application will ask you for the following information: your place of employment, past employers, names and addresses of your current and past landlords, your Social Security number, driver's license number and authorization for the landlord to run a background and credit check.

What specific requirements must be met in a rental lease agreement in California? Lease agreements must clearly state the terms of rent, responsibilities for maintenance, and conditions under which the lease can be terminated. They must comply with the amended local and state housing laws.

Valid reasons to deny a rental application Insufficient income. Your tenant should earn a minimum of three times the monthly rent. Bad credit. This suggests they are not financially responsible. Relevant criminal history. Have evictions on record. Poor references from prior landlords.
